2-(2-Methyl-1,3-thiazol-4-yl)ethanol
2-(2-Methyl-1,3-thiazol-4-yl)ethanol (CAS: 121357-04-8) is a heterocyclic organic compound with the molecular formula C6H9NOS and a molecular weight of 143.21 g/mol. This thiazole derivative functions as a valuable building block in organic synthesis. It is particularly useful in the preparation of more complex molecules, finding applications in chemical research and development laboratories seeking novel chemical entities.

How should 2-(2-Methyl-1,3-thiazol-4-yl)ethanol be handled?
+
According to the German WGK classification, this compound has a WGK of 3, indicating it is hazardous to water. Handle with appropriate personal protective equipment in a well-ventilated area, and avoid release into the environment.
